Discover Tangier’s Highlights
- Kasbah Museum: Learn about Tangier’s past in this former sultan’s palace.
- Grand Socco Market: Experience vibrant street life, local produce, and crafts.
- The American Legation Museum: Explore Morocco’s historic ties with the United States.
- Cafés and Traditional Eateries: Savor tagines and mint tea in atmospheric settings.
Day Trips Beyond Tangier
Northern Morocco is dotted with remarkable towns and natural sites easily accessible from Tangier:
- Chefchaouen: The famous blue city nestled in the Rif Mountains, perfect for photography and hiking.
- Asilah: A charming coastal town known for its artistic murals and serene beaches.
- Cap Spartel and the Caves of Hercules: Stunning natural landmarks offering spectacular views.
Practical Tips for Travelers Staying Near the Kasbah Medina
Navigating the Medina
The narrow, winding alleys of the Kasbah can be enchanting but challenging to navigate for first-time visitors.
- Wear comfortable shoes suitable for uneven surfaces.
- Use local maps or ask your riad host for directions to hidden gems.
- Travel light to easily pass through narrow streets and crowded souks.
Safety and Comfort
The Kasbah area is generally safe and welcoming to tourists; however, some precautions help ensure a smooth visit:
- Choose accommodation within the Kasbah gates, like Riad Bab El Kasbah, for added security.
- Keep valuables discreet and stay aware when wandering busy markets.
- Engage local guides for historical tours to deepen your experience.
Best Time to Visit
Tangier enjoys mild weather year-round, but the ideal months to explore Northern Morocco and the Kasbah Medina are spring (March to May) and autumn (September to November), avoiding the peak summer heat.
